Nevada County police blotter: Two callers report thefts of catalytic converters

Thursday 9:41 a.m. A caller from the 700 block of Taylorville Road reported the catalytic converter was stolen off his vehicle while he was eating at a restaurant. 11:35 a.m. A caller from the 300 block of Richardson Street reported a vehicle was blocking the entrance to a building. 2:38 p.m. A caller from the 200 block of Sutton Way reported that, earlier that morning, two male subjects got out of a vehicle which was parked in front of her and stole the catalytic converter from her vehicle. 6:52 p.m. A caller from Highway 49 reported someone was driving very slowly and in and out of traffic.

Nevada County police blotter: Caller concerned neighborhood getting carbon monoxided out

Friday 4:19 a.m. A caller near Ridge Road and Pear Orchard Way reported a vehicle sitting in a driveway for an undetermined period of time. The reporting party said they were concerned the neighborhood was getting “carbon monoxided out.” 8:00 a.m. A caller near Sky Pines Road and Welsh Lane reported finding mail meant for Alta Sierra residents dumped. 9:45 a.m. A caller near La Barr Meadows Road and Highwaty 49 reported she hit a golden retriever with her car and it has a broken leg. 9:55 a.m. A caller near Pasquale Road between Cascade Loop and Banner Quaker Hill Road reported her 16-year-old son was bit in the leg by a German shepherd.
